A series-connected VSC for voltage regulation, balancing and harmonics mitigation

Voltage sensitive electronic equipment, such as computers, process controllers, programmable logic controllers, adjustable speed drives and robotic devices is increasingly used in modern industrial processes. Industrial loads thus require a supply free of voltage disturbances such as voltage dips, swells, unbalances and harmonics. The effect of these disturbances may be as bad as a complete shut down of a production line, hence giving rise to the growing interest and need, for mitigation of such power quality problems. The objective of this thesis is to design and build a mitigation device to shield loads from these problems.
